Wood Floor Replacement in Manassas, VA
Wood floor replacement services involve removing existing flooring and installing new hardwood, engineered wood, or laminate flooring to refresh the appearance and functionality of a property’s interior. These projects typically address issues such as extensive damage, wear and tear, or outdated styles, making them suitable for homeowners seeking a complete upgrade to their living or working spaces. Property owners often want to understand the types of flooring options available, the scope of removal and installation processes, and how to prepare their space for the replacement work to ensure a smooth and efficient project.
Before requesting wood floor repl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the condition of the existing flooring, the desired material and finish, and the overall style they wish to achieve. It’s also helpful to evaluate the subfloor condition and any structural repairs that may be necessary before installation. Clear communication about project expectations, timelines, and maintenance requirements can help ensure the new flooring meets the long-term needs and aesthetic preferences of the property.

Wood Floor Replacement Questions
When is wood floor replacement necessary? Replacement is recommended when existing flooring is severely damaged, warped, or outdated beyond repair.
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Both hardwood and engineered wood floors can be replaced, depending on the project's needs and existing installation.
How should property owners prepare for a wood floor replacement? Clear the area of furniture and belongings to facilitate access and ensure a smooth replacement process.
What are common reasons for choosing to replace wood flooring? Reasons include extensive damage, style updates, or improving the overall appearance of the space.
